Steam: The Undisputed Champion 🏆
For over two decades, Valve's Steam has been the default PC game launcher for millions. Its massive library is unmatched, and its community features—like the Workshop for mods, user reviews, and forums—are deeply integrated into the experience. The regular seasonal sales are legendary, offering huge discounts that your wallet will appreciate.

Epic Games Store: The Freebie King
Epic Games burst onto the scene with a simple, killer strategy: free games. Every single week, the Epic Games Store gives away at least one title, often a top-tier indie or even a AAA classic. This alone makes it an essential install for anyone looking to build a library without breaking the bank. While it lacks some of Steam's deeper community features, its clean interface and exclusive titles make it a strong competitor. Xbox App: The Ultimate Value Subscription
This isn't just a store; it's your gateway to PC Game Pass. For a monthly fee, you get access to a massive, rotating library of hundreds of games, including every new title from Xbox Game Studios on day one. If you love trying new games constantly, the value here is simply unbeatable. Unify Your Libraries! ✨
Feeling overwhelmed by multiple launchers? Install GOG Galaxy 2.0. It lets you connect your accounts from Steam, Epic, Xbox, and more, creating one master library to view and launch all your games. It's the perfect tool to manage the digital clutter and see all your games in one clean interface.
GOG Galaxy: The DRM-Free Hero
GOG (Good Old Games) has a unique philosophy: when you buy a game, you should own it, DRM-free. This means you can download an offline installer and keep it forever, no internet connection required to play. As mentioned in our tip, its real superpower is GOG Galaxy 2.0, an optional client that unites all your other game libraries.
